A deeper dive into on-chain data provides a more granular and often contrasting perspective on investor sentiment, frequently diverging from the sensationalized narratives prevalent in mainstream media. Bitcoin exchange reserves continue their consistent downward trajectory, a powerful indicator that a substantial portion of investors are moving their assets off centralized exchanges into secure cold storage solutions. This sustained outflow unequivocally signals a strong preference for long-term holding and strategic accumulation, rather than any impending selling pressure. Concurrently, the network's hash rate, which quantifies the total computational power dedicated to securing the blockchain, remains robust and near its all-time highs, demonstrably proving that miners are committed to expanding their operations despite the intense scrutiny on energy consumption. Furthermore, the supply held by long-term holders continues its upward trend, reinforcing the unwavering conviction of seasoned investors who are weathering market fluctuations. This confluence of robust on-chain activity, juxtaposed with a Crypto Fear & Greed Index reading of 40 (Fear), suggests a cautious but fundamentally strong market, where underlying accumulation is actively occurring despite the prevailing cautious sentiment.

The substantial energy footprint of Bitcoin mining inherently draws considerable regulatory attention, particularly from environmental protection agencies and policymakers increasingly focused on climate change initiatives. President Trump's administration, while generally supportive of technological innovation, has consistently prioritized energy independence and the efficient allocation of national resources, factors that could significantly influence future policy discussions regarding cryptocurrency mining practices within the United States. SEC Chair Paul Atkins has steadfastly maintained his focus on ensuring market integrity and robust investor protection, and while not directly addressing energy usage, the broader ESG—environmental, social, and governance—framework remains an increasingly important consideration for institutional investors navigating the digital asset landscape. On a global scale, major jurisdictions like the European Union are actively exploring and drafting regulations that could potentially mandate greater transparency regarding the energy sources utilized by crypto mining operations. This escalating regulatory pressure necessitates that the industry proactively demonstrate its commitment to sustainable and environmentally responsible practices to effectively mitigate potential legislative hurdles and ensure continued growth.
